Planning commission defers Alcorn townhome preliminary plat, keeps PUD amendment in play Developers seeking roughly 150 townhome units north of Walmart asked for conditional approval while awaiting a traffic study; the planning commission deferred the preliminary plat 90 days but discussed and recommended a related Cedar Glade PUD amendment that would realign roads and preserve infrastructure sequencing.

Planning commission gives unfavorable recommendation on rezoning near Tyson facility The commission voted 6–1 to send an unfavorable recommendation to city council on a request to rezone about 14 acres at 933 West Jackson from I-1 to R-3 for duplex development, after public comments from a nearby resident and Tyson Foods raised concerns about compatibility, traffic and floodplain constraints.

Commission schedules Feb. 4 hearings for Manchester Pike annexation and companion PID; commissioners press developer on buffering and traffic The commission set Feb. 4 public hearings for a ~93.6‑acre annexation (including ~3,150 ft of Manchester Pike right‑of‑way) and a companion PID from Scannell Properties; commissioners pressed the applicant on wetland‑sensitive buffer design and a warranted traffic signal at Elam Farms Parkway.

Planning Commission approves annexation and PRD rezoning for Old Salem Road development (Aubrey PRD) The commission approved annexation of about 32.1 acres along Old Salem Road and concurrent rezoning to a planned residential district (Aubrey PRD) allowing 98 homes (66 detached, 32 attached). Council approves 119-unit Nolensville Pike rezoning; planning commissioncondition on sidewalk connection removed On Oct. 21, 2025, the council approved BL2025-1036 (rezoning to SP) and companion BL2025-1037 after the sponsor removed a planning commission condition that required a sidewalk connection to an adjacent neighborhood. Planning Commission approves Sweetwater preliminary plat after debate over wetlands, drainage and future changes The Tullahoma Planning Commission approved a preliminary plat for the Sweetwater subdivision (21 lots) after extensive public comment about wetlands, runoff and a pending U.S. Army Corps review. The approval carries a condition that any future plat modifications be treated as major and return to the commission.
